New 2021 zero-turn mower launches with 48-inch deck

There’s nothing like some early spring sun followed by showers and green grass to get thoughts turning to zero-turn mowers for the season. Beatrice, Nebraska-based Exmark has expanded its 2021 zero-turn riding mower offering with a new Radius E-Series machine featuring a twin-blade 48-inch UltraCut Series 3 cutting deck.

Exmark product manager Mike Mayfield said the new mid-size Radius E-Series model offers a number of benefits, including increased cut quality, improved mulching and more uniform clipping discharge.

“Radius E-Series mowers deliver professional quality results paired with unmatched value,” Mayfield said. “The new 48-inch UltraCut Series 3 twin-blade cutting deck uses longer blades than an equivalent three-blade cutting deck, for increased cutting system performance, particularly when mulching or bagging.”

The design of the twin-blade cutting system increases cutting chamber volume by 50-percent. The larger cutting chamber reduces deck packing, with more efficient tranfer of clippings from the left to right chamber in side-discharge use.

The new UltraCut Series 3 twin-blade cutting deck is fabricated and welded from 7- and 10-gauge high-strength alloy steel. Heavy-duty Series 4 cutting spindle assemblies feature sealed bearings for maximum durability with reduced maintenance requirements.

The new Radius E-Series machine is powered by a Kawasaki FR691V air-cooled twin-cylinder engine, featuring pressurized lubrication and cast-iron cylinder liners. Exmark’s hydro drive system uses dual Hydro Gear hydros to deliver zero-turn precision and infinitely variable ground speeds of up to 8.0 mph forward and 5.0 mph reverse.
